Daniel Keir Haywood created ISIS-2729:
-----------------------------------------

             Summary: Wicket viewer should be responsible for adding in its 
role to UserMemento
                 Key: ISIS-2729
                 URL: https://issues.apache.org/jira/browse/ISIS-2729
             Project: Isis
          Issue Type: Improvement
          Components: Isis Security Keycloak, Isis Security Shiro, Isis Viewer 
Wicket
    Affects Versions: 2.0.0-M5
            Reporter: Daniel Keir Haywood
             Fix For: 2.0.0-M6


At the moment there is code in both the filters for keycloak and shiro to add 
in the role required by Wicket viewer.  This should be removed (implicit 
coupling) and instead Wicket viewer should provide its own WebModule that adds 
in a filter to do this work somehow.

 



--
This message was sent by Atlassian Jira
(v8.3.4#803005)

Reply via email to